Job description

Position Purpose

 The Director of Enterprise Risk Management will lead the tactical execution of the credit union's enterprise risk management programs. Additionally, this position provides compliance, regulatory and risk management advice to the credit union to minimize risk and ensure operations are conducted in accordance with all applicable laws and regulations. This position is responsible for ensuring REV is completing all assigned compliance and information security training and complying with the credit union's policies and procedures related to the Bank Secrecy Act and Office of Foreign Assets Control. 

Duties & Responsibilities

 

Assumes responsibility for the execution of the credit union's enterprise risk management programs:

  • Provides support and guidance to the compliance, QA, and ERM specific teams as well as team members across the organization in response to inquiries and requests. 
  • Partners with internal and external counsel to assist in litigation brought against or on behalf of REV. 
  • Drafts and updates disclosures, notices, forms, letters, and agreement used by the credit union as business practices, technology, and regulations change.
  • Reviews and provides advice on vendor contracts, software and licensing agreements and corporate real estate transactions. 
  • Completes investigations and responds to regulatory inquiries, requests form law enforcement agencies, member complaints, and other ERM related issues. 
  • Maintains the credit union's vendor management program that tracks contract renewal dates, completion and updating of due diligence reviews, reviews and negotiates vendor contacts as well as risk assessments of vendor relationships. 
  • Assists with merger and acquisition activities, including transaction-related documentation and supporting compliance personnel with vendor changes as well as disclosure and agreement changes. 
  • Provides updates to policies and informs key stakeholders of potential changes to laws and regulations impacting REV. 
  • Assists with internal employment, ethics, and compliance investigations as needed. 

Assumes responsibility for additional initiatives:

  • Participates with the Supervisory Committee in t delivery of the internal and external audit findings, including fraud reporting. 
  • Collaborates effectively with other credit union leaders to support credit union projects. 
  • Researches and implements new processes and technology to improve operational efficiency. 
  • Provides training as needed for the effective implementation of risk management practices. 

Assumes responsibility for complying with applicable regulations:

  • Responsible for supporting compliance of all applicable laws and regulations that the credit union is subject to.

Assumes responsibility for related duties as required or assigned.
